Title :
Data rate in impulse ultra wideband radio networks

Abstract :
The paper deals with one of principal issues of IR-UWB application achievable date rates in multiple access radio networks. It is shown that conventional representation of IR-UWB signals as very high rate carrier does not reflect real facts. Data rates in radio networks with multiple access and presentation of data by orthogonal impulse series are much less than those stated. Frequency limitations of UWB spectrum especially its higher part are also decrease possible data rates.
